Ashley Cole ruled out of England qualifier

Ashley Cole is ruled out of England's World Cup qualifier against Moldova on Friday, but could still face Ukraine.

Chelsea defender Ashley Cole has been ruled out of England's World Cup qualifier against Moldova on Friday with an ankle injury.

Cole has returned to his club to undergo further treatment on the injury, and will be reassessed by England staff on Sunday to see whether he will be ready to face Ukraine.

The 31-year-old picked up the injury during his side's 4-1 loss to Atletico Madrid in the European Super Cup on Friday.

"After reporting to the England hotel on Monday morning, Ashley Cole has returned to Chelsea for further treatment," read an FA statement.

"Cole has a minor ankle concern and will be treated by his club this week, before being assessed by the England Medical staff on Sunday to see if he is available for the FIFA World Cup qualifier with Ukraine, on Tuesday 11 September."

Cole could have won his 100th cap for his country against Ukraine had he played against Moldova, as he currently sits on 98.
